MHI Selected for Inclusion in All Four GPIF ESG Investment Indices for a Second Consecutive Year
High Acclaim for Initiatives Relating to Environment, Social, and Corporate Governance Issues

- Acclaim for measures in the ESG field; selected for a second consecutive year

TOKYO, Feb 7, 2020 - (JCN Newswire) - Mitsubishi Heavy Industries, Ltd. (MHI) has been selected by Japan's Government Pension Investment Fund (GPIF), one of the world's largest pension funds, as a constituent of all four of its indices used as references for making ESG (environmental, social, and governance) investments into Japan's corporate sector. This is the second consecutive year for MHI to receive this recognition. Selection by GPIF reflects the high acclaim accorded to MHI Group's ESG-related initiatives, specifically its response to environmental issues and social challenges, and bolstering of corporate governance.


MHI has proactively undertaken diverse initiatives in each aspect of ESG in pursuit of sustainable social development, including reducing environmental burdens both internally and at customer sites, promoting women's empowerment, conducting social contribution activities, and strengthening corporate governance and information disclosure. These efforts were recognized with MHI's selection for these four indices, and in September 2019 for inclusion for a third consecutive year in the Asia Pacific Index of the Dow Jones Sustainability Indices (DJSI), one of the world's leading investment indices for ESG performance.

Going forward, MHI Group will continue to remain aware of social trends, make efforts to expand its initiatives for the UN's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) and ESG as well as ensure appropriate disclosure, and through its business activities, contribute to the building of a sustainable society.
